Official abstract text for this publication.
Provided are a method and device for quantitatively characterizing development positions of geological disasters in slopes, and an electronic device. The method includes: acquiring a slope boundary of a target slope, and constructing a triangle matching the slope boundary, three vertices of the triangle are A, B and C respectively; acquiring, based on the triangle, slope terrain points within a range of triangle; assigning preset attribute information to each slope terrain point D i of the slope terrain points, the preset attribute information of each slope terrain point D i at least includes an angle attribute of each slope terrain point D i and a distance ratio attribute of each slope terrain point D i ; and screening out disaster points from the slope terrain points, and plotting and displaying, based on angle attributes and distance ratio attributes of the disaster points, the disaster points in a preset area in a polar coordinate system.

What is claimed is: 1. A method for quantitatively characterizing development positions of geological disasters in slopes, the method comprising: acquiring a slope boundary of a target slope, and constructing a triangle matched with the slope boundary, wherein three vertices of the triangle are A, B, and C, respectively; acquiring, based on the triangle, slope terrain points within a range of the triangle; assigning preset attribute information to each slope terrain point D i of the slope terrain points, wherein the preset attribute information of each slope terrain point D i at least comprises an angle attribute of each slope terrain point D i and a distance ratio attribute of each slope terrain point D i ; the angle attribute of each slope terrain point D i is a target angle value calculated based on an initial angle value of ∠BAD i , and the vertex A is a vertex of the target slope; the distance ratio attribute of each slope terrain point D i is a distance ratio calculated based on the angle attribute of each slope terrain point D i and a distance between each slope terrain point D i and the vertex A; and screening out disaster points from the slope terrain points, and plotting and displaying, based on angle attributes and distance ratio attributes of the disaster points, the disaster points in a preset area in a polar coordinate system; wherein a process for calculating the distance ratio attribute of each slope terrain point D i based on the angle attribute of each slope terrain point D i and the distance between each slope terrain point D i and the vertex A comprises: classifying the slope terrain points into multiple angle classes based on the angle attribute of each slope terrain point D i and a preset angle interval; for each slope terrain point D i in each angle class of the multiple angle classes, calculating a distance L i between each slope terrain point D i in the angle class and the vertex A, and determining a maximum distance L max among the distance L i between each slope terrain point D i in the angle class and the vertex A; and for each slope terrain point D i in each angle class of the multiple angle classes, determining a ratio β of the distance L i between each slope terrain point D i in the angle class and the vertex A to the maximum distance L max as the distance ratio attribute of each slope terrain point D i . 2. The method as claimed in claim 1 , wherein a process for calculating the angle attribute of each slope terrain point D i based on the initial angle value of ∠BAD i comprises: for each slope terrain point D i , calculating the initial angle value of ∠BAD i defined by each slope terrain point D i , the vertex A, and the vertex B, wherein the vertex A is the vertex of the target slope, and the vertex B is located to the left of the vertex C; and converting the initial angle value of ∠BAD i into the target angle value α based on a predetermined transformation coefficient, to thereby obtain the angle attribute of each slope terrain point D i . 3. The method as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the predetermined transformation coefficient is obtained through the following steps: calculating an angle value of ∠BAC of the triangle; multiplying the angle value of ∠BAC by a coefficient φ to obtain a product; and in response to the product being equal to 90°, taking the coefficient φ as the predetermined transformation coefficient. 4. The method as claimed in claim 3 , wherein the converting the initial angle value of ∠BAD i into the target angle value α based on the predetermined transformation coefficient comprises: for each slope terrain point D i , multiplying the initial angle value of ∠BAD i by the predetermined transformation coefficient and then subtracting 45° to thereby obtain the target angle value α of each slope terrain point D i . 5. The method as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the preset angle interval is 1°, and the slope terrain points are classified into 90 angle classes based on the angle attribute of each slope terrain point D i and the preset angle interval 1°. 6. The method as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the screening out disaster points from the slope terrain points comprises: acquiring a disaster zone of the target slope, wherein the disaster zone is a pre-delineated disaster zone within the range of the triangle; extracting disaster information of the slope terrain points within the disaster zone, and assigning the disaster information to a disaster attribute of each slope terrain point D i in the disaster zone; and screening out, based on the disaster attribute of each slope terrain point D i in the disaster zone, the disaster points from the slope terrain points. 7. The method as claimed in claim 6 , wherein the plotting and displaying, based on the angle attributes and the distance ratio attributes of the disaster points, the disaster points in the preset area in the polar coordinate system comprises: preconstructing a sector area in the polar coordinate system; using target angle values corresponding to the angle attributes of the disaster points and distance ratios corresponding to the distance ratio attributes of the disaster points as polar angles and polar radii of the disaster points in the polar coordinate system; and plotting and displaying the disaster points within the sector area based on the polar angles and the polar radii of the disaster points. 8.
